The Dipswitch on the WCC3 V-Out Relay Board sets the various
modes of operation and dead band in the V-Out mode. Dipswitch
SW1-7 (MODE 2 – V-Out mode) and SW1-8 (MODE 1 – Binary
Output Mode) selects the MODE of operation for the WCC3
V-Out Relay Board.

If both MODE (SW1-7 and SW1-8) switches are OFF, then the
WCC3 V-Out Relay Board is in Binary Output mode. Binary
Output 1 to 8 is selected. If MODE 1 switch (SW1-8) is ON, then
Binary Output 9 to 16 is selected. If MODE 2 Switch (SW1-7) is
ON, then the V-Out mode is selected. You must cycle power to the
WCC3 V-Out Relay circuit board after setting dip switch SW1-8.
You may select any other dipswitch setting without cycling power
to the board.

Binary Output Mode of Operation

When the WCC3 V-Out Relay Board is set for the Binary Output
mode (SW1 switch #8 is either ON or OFF and SW1 switch #7 is
OFF), the 8 relays of the WCC3 V-Out Relay board are controlled
by the WCC III program setup of the SAT Binary Output screens
for each satellite controller. SW1 – switch #8 OFF is Binary Output
Board address relays 1 to 8, and SW1 – switch #8 ON is Binary
Output Board address relays 9 to 16. This assumes that SW1 –
switch #7 is OFF.

V-Out Mode of Operation

(Hysteresis is

added to the Setpoint via setting of the SW1

Dipswitch)

When the WCC3 V-Out Relay Board is set for the V-Out mode
(SW1 – switch #7 ON), the relay output will turn ON when the input
voltage rises above 7.5 VDC (+/- .25V) plus the dead band setting
that is determined by SW1 settings. When the WCC3 V-Out Relay
Board is set for the V-Out mode, the relay output will turn OFF
when the input voltage drops below 7.5 VDC (+/- .25 V) minus the
dead band setting that is determined by SW1 dipswitch settings.
These dipswitch settings apply for all 8 inputs and outputs.

When SW1-1 is selected, 1 volt is added to the dead band.
(Dead band = +/- 1 volt)

When SW1-2 is selected, 2 volts are added to the dead band.
(Dead band = +/- 2 volts) (DEFAULT)

When SW1-1 and SW1-2 are selected, 3 volts are added to the
dead band. (Dead band = +/- 3 volts)

When SW1-3 is selected, 4 volts are added to the dead band.
(Dead band = +/- 4 volts)

When SW1-3 and SW1-1 are selected, 5 volts are added to the
dead band. (Dead band = +/- 5 volts)

The 8 analog inputs on the WCC3 V-Out Relay board must be
wired to the 8 analog outputs on the SAT III or SAT II Controller
in order for the V-Out mode to function. Also, the HSS expansion
port for power and ground connections to the SAT III Controller or
a special two wire power and ground pigtail must be provided for
connection to 24 VAC and GND to power the WCC3 V-Out Relay
Board. 24 VAC polarity must be maintained between the WCC3
V-Out Relay Board and the SAT III Controller. 24 VAC must be
wired to 24 VAC and ground to ground or else damage to the SAT
III or WCC3 V-Out Relay Board could result.
